Output 8f9923783b4e99e591358c96e578a51dc6fe2d205d3055c63a99962270f8ccd5:3

value
18298272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daaaa414e681267a22fd3abbf99eb7d040c8f05e OP_EQUAL
address
MTqMxbAY6NEfzmBatWdEdvDb6FYZJRTb9S
transaction
8f9923783b4e99e591358c96e578a51dc6fe2d205d3055c63a99962270f8ccd5
spent
true